Over the enter away 65 WebMay 17, 2024 · Let's say your mother brings in $800 a month with a Social Security check, and the Medicaid income limit in her state is $600. Then, you'll have to complete a $200 spend down before Medicaid will pay those nursing costs. That can be tricky, or easy to do, depending on your mother's medical expenses.
